The National Institute for Metalworking Skills (NIMS), Fairfax, Va., celebrates its 25th anniversary in 2020. The nonprofit organization, founded in 1995, provides skills training, validation, and credentialing. It also develops industry standards against which credentialing candidates are tested....

PMI data from Institute for Supply Management (ISM) and IHS Markit shows that manufacturing had a historic rebound in June. Demand, production, and employment all grew as supply chains started hitting their stride. But economists warn manufacturers to exercise caution with COVID-19 cases still rising.
